Section 5 of IPC-A-610C
Inspection usually starts with a general overall view of the electrnic
assembly, then follows each componet/wire to its connectin, concentrating on
the lead into the connection, the connection and the tail end of the
lead/wire leaving the connection. The wire/eald protrusion step for all
lands should be saved for last so that the board can be flipped over and all
connection checked together. (Obviously addressing a through hole or mixed
technology board.)

The J-STD-001 encourages sampling but does not directly give guidance.
IPC-9191 which superseeded IPC-PC-90 might help with implementation.

> Can you suggest a methodology/systematic approach to final inspection of
> populated PCBs? Do you check firstly for component orientations,
> placements
> or acceptability of the soldered joints? Is the drawings mapped out as to
> where to start the inspection (topside, bottomside, left/right hand side)
> Should there be 100% inspection or inspection to some type of sampling
> procedure? Does IPC have a recommended standard for this and where could I
> find the information? I would be interested to know what you use.
